Welcome to HealthHippieMD: Wellness, Rewired.In the inaugural episode of HealthHippieMD, host Dr. Jeff Taekman, a professor emeritus of anesthesiology at Duke, shares his journey into the world of health and wellness. Jeff discusses his early fascination with longevity sparked by yogurt, his personal battle with inflammatory bowel disease, and how a deep dive into the science of the microbiome transformed his approach to medicine. This podcast aims to explore real, science-backed health practices through a Nine-Dimension Wellness framework, offering listeners weekly insights, stories, and actionable advice.
